Lights & bulb help on RX300
So I just picked up a 2001 RX300 on Saturday and I'm lovin' it! I realized that the high and low beams used the same bulbs as my 2000 Monte Carlo. I switched them because I had Silverstar High Performance Halogens in my Monte. Now I just have to get 2 more for the fog lights which is no problem but this is where I need some help....
1) The parking lights take a 168 bulb, Sylvania doesn't make a silverstar 168 so the bulb is just that yellowy/gold color (standard hallogen). I found this, http://cgi.ebay.com/ebaymotors/194-1...27312258QQrdZ1 and http://www.superbrightleds.com/other_bulbs.htm (6 Volt Wedge Base Bulb (194/168) - 2nd from bottom), but I'm not sure how the LED's will effect the look and are 194's really the same as 168's? Any suggestions for a white 168 bulb for the stock Parking light replacement?
2) My other question is I saw the thread about removing the cluster and replacing the light for D (drive) but can the white color which lights up the speedometer, Tach, fuel gauge, and temp gauge be changed to a different color with different bulbs? If so, what kind of bulbs would I need?

RX300 does not detect resistance difference on all 168/194 bulbs, that includes parking, courtesy, sidemarkers.
LED emitting white light is illegal in many states, the front sidemarker must emit amber light and rear red. You can have clear sidemarker lens and LED but make sure the light color, as how others see you, are legal.
White and blue light emitting sidemarkers are real easy for cops to detect.
